Default Mrs D, and Rose PLEASE?

Just got back from a foot doc...x-ray, possible fracture...Not detected yet...but?

OK the issue is: Have been on the absolute cusp of osteo-porosis& penia for the last 8+ years. Now am post-meno-off hrt's and on aromatase inhibitors. Am on Keppra and receive IVIG monthly...

Doc says bone loss in the extremities is truly severe...as in adding a couple of decades to age-norm. I've been taking Fosamax [fer all the pros/cons] and calcium supplements... Somehow, I don't think merely doubling the calcium caps I seem to be 'inhaling' is going to do the trick now...Any advice as to the bestest sources and quantities of which what's I should take? Cannot have the B-6 as I'm over the limit w/my reg vits on that...Since changing calciium tabs to those w/o extra b-6, some aspects of nuropathy are improved?
